Wine Spectator named Columbia Crest’s 2005 Reserve Cabernet Sauvignon as wine of the year. If their wines were popular before, their popularity skyrocketed after the news. Many a wine rack proudly featured a bottle of Columbia Crests’s best. Seattle’s Palace Ballroom will be hosting the release of their latest Vintage: the 2007 Reserve Cabernet Sauvignon with the expectation that this will do as well as the 2006, especially since proceeds from this event will help the hungry of Seattle.
$40 gets you samples of fine food, wine, music, and a chance to win some great prizes. I wonder if Bobby Flay will attend? His recipes and pairings grace Columbia Crest’s website. In fact, this is where I get my information about what food to pair with the CS. If you like these ideas, thank Mr. Flay.
His suggestions include a Roasted Port Tenderloin with Fig Cabernet Sauce and Black Pepper Crusted Grilled Shell Steak with Mint Chimichurri. Say that five times fast. Recipes are provided online for the courageous.
